Responsibilities

Technical lead for manufacturing operations at multiple vendors and sites
Driving contract manufacturer preparation for pre-production builds
Production process development, documentation, optimization and validation
Development and implementation of new technologies to improve production quality, capacity and efficiency
Sets standard practices and independently settles impact to design approaches and parameters to the final product
Provides direction, mentorship and resources to other engineering groups and project leaders as well as factory technicians
Act as lead engineer on a variety of projects and participates in the project planning of major sub-projects
Performs assignments in several of the following manufacturing engineering functions:
Design for Manufacturability
Provide early and ongoing manufacturing involvement to ensure manufacturability of new products
Product Engineering - Works all phases of a product from concept to repeat manufacturing to end of life. Provides production support engineering with respect to technically complex testing methods, procedures and failure analysis
Process Engineering - Designs and develops technically complex processes to improve quality and efficiency
Failure/Data Analysis - Plans, develops and implements technically complex procedures for the testing and evaluation of soon to be released products. Specifies test to be performed, compiles data and makes recommendations for product design changes and final assembly standards. This will include the use of Design of Experiments (DOE) and statistical analysis using Six Sigma principles
Provide regular VP level communication of technical health of program
